A Deep Dive into Nutritional Content

To make an accurate comparison, it's crucial to look beyond surface-level claims and examine the core nutritional components of each milk type. The following sections explore the key macronutrients and micronutrients that distinguish oatmilk from 2% milk.

Protein: A Clear Distinction

One of the most significant differences lies in the protein content and quality. Dairy milk, including the 2% variety, contains approximately 8 grams of high-quality, complete protein per 8-ounce cup. This means it provides all nine essential amino acids necessary for optimal bodily function. This complete protein profile is highly beneficial for muscle growth and repair.

In contrast, oatmilk typically offers much less protein, with some brands providing as little as 3–4 grams per cup. Furthermore, oat protein is not a complete protein, as it lacks sufficient levels of the essential amino acid lysine. For those relying on oatmilk as a primary protein source, it is essential to supplement with other protein-rich foods to meet their amino acid needs.

Calories, Fat, and Sugar: The Fine Print

While the names can be misleading, a standard cup of original oatmilk (around 120-130 calories) often contains a similar or slightly higher calorie count than a cup of 2% milk (around 122 calories). The fat content is also often comparable, though the types of fat differ. 2% milk has about 5 grams of total fat, with 3 grams being saturated fat. Some commercial oatmilks may contain similar or slightly higher fat from added oils like sunflower oil. For calorie-conscious individuals, unsweetened oatmilk options are available with fewer calories.

Regarding sugar, 2% milk contains naturally occurring lactose (around 12 grams per serving). However, many commercial oatmilks contain added sugars, which can significantly increase the total sugar content. The maltose sugar found in oatmilk also has a higher glycemic index than lactose, which can cause a more rapid blood sugar spike, a critical consideration for those with diabetes.

Vitamins, Minerals, and Bioavailability

2% milk is a natural source of a wide array of essential vitamins and minerals, including calcium, phosphorus, potassium, and vitamin B12. The calcium in dairy milk is also highly bioavailable, meaning the body absorbs and utilizes it more efficiently than the fortified calcium in many plant-based alternatives.

Oatmilk is naturally lower in most of these nutrients. To compensate, manufacturers often fortify it with calcium and vitamins A and D. However, the level of fortification can vary significantly between brands, so checking the nutrition label is crucial. The bioavailability of fortified calcium in oatmilk is also reduced due to anti-nutrient compounds like oxalates and phytates.

Fiber and Other Considerations

One area where oatmilk holds a distinct advantage is its fiber content. It contains beta-glucans, a type of soluble fiber found in oats that has been linked to several health benefits, including:

  • Lowering LDL ("bad") cholesterol levels.
  • Supporting heart health.
  • Increasing feelings of fullness.

By contrast, dairy milk contains no dietary fiber.

A Head-to-Head Comparison

Feature Oatmilk 2% Milk
Protein Lower in protein (approx. 3–4g per cup), incomplete amino acid profile. High-quality complete protein (approx. 8g per cup).
Calcium Fortified, but lower bioavailability due to phytates and oxalates. Naturally high, with superior bioavailability.
Vitamins Often fortified with B12, D, and A, but fortification levels vary. Naturally rich in B12, phosphorus, and other vitamins; fortified with D and A.
Fiber Contains beta-glucan soluble fiber, beneficial for heart health. Contains no dietary fiber.
Sugar Contains natural sugars from oats (maltose) and potentially added sugars; higher glycemic index. Contains naturally occurring lactose; lower glycemic index.
Fat Generally lower in saturated fat, though can contain added oils. Contains 2% milkfat, including some saturated fat.
Ingredients Often includes additives like gums and stabilizers. Simple ingredient list: milk, vitamin A, and vitamin D.
Dietary Suitability Suitable for vegans, lactose-intolerant, and dairy-allergic individuals. Not suitable for vegans, lactose-intolerant, or those with dairy allergies.
Environmental Impact Generally lower carbon footprint and uses less land and water. Higher environmental impact due to resource use and methane emissions.

Other Factors to Consider

Beyond the nutritional scorecard, several other elements can influence your decision.

  • Dietary Restrictions and Allergies: For individuals with lactose intolerance or a dairy allergy, oatmilk is the clear and often only choice. Oatmilk is also vegan, making it suitable for those following a plant-based diet.
  • Environment and Sustainability: The production of oatmilk typically requires significantly less land and water and produces fewer greenhouse gas emissions than dairy farming. For environmentally conscious consumers, oatmilk is the more sustainable option.
  • Cost and Availability: 2% milk is generally more widely available and affordable than oatmilk, although this can vary by region.
  • Culinary Applications: The taste and texture of each milk can affect its use in different dishes. Oatmilk has a naturally sweet flavor and creamy texture that many enjoy in coffee and smoothies. 2% milk is a versatile classic for cooking, baking, and drinking.
